2200 West Harrison Street, Chicago, IL 60612
American Red Cross - The Rauner Center runs the Home Fire Preparedness Campaign, which aims to reduce the number of home fire deaths. The Red Cross is focusing the efforts of its coalition of organizations on installing smoke alarms in homes in some of the most fire-affected neighborhoods around the country. They are working with fire departments and community groups nationwide to canvass neighborhoods with home fire safety information, install smoke alarms and deliver fire prevention information in neighborhoods with high numbers of home fires. Interested individuals can contact the American Red Cross to have a smoke detector installed in their home.

1431 North Western Avenue, Suite 202, Chicago, IL 60622
PrimeCare Health Community Health Centers are Federally Qualified Health Centers (FQHC) that believe that everyone deserves access to high-quality health care. At PrimeCare Health, no one will be denied services because of their insurance status or inability to pay. If you have insurance, they can help you understand it and use it. For patients who are uninsured or underinsured, they offer a sliding scale fee based on income and family size. If you are unsure if you qualify for the sliding fee discount scale, their Access and Enrollment Specialists can help. They can also answer questions about Medicare and Medicaid.
